So in honor of Madeline, I must introduce you to ROCKER CHICA! I vamped her up with a diamond choker and a TATTOO! Check out the smokey eyeshadow! I only wish I could apply makeup on MYSELF this well! LMBO! I added some Heidi Swapp ghost shape stars (I am now out of these... the panic is setting in), and a cool button I got from Walmart. It had a little loopy thing on the back, but I snipped it off with some wire cutters and adhered the button with a glue dot. I thought it looked rock starish! *wink* I tied in the theme with my musical note embossing folder and roughed up the edges since we all know rockers are edgy!


To make the tattoo on her arm, I cut the logo off the special "stamped by" stamp in the set and used it alone on her arm. Again, do not be afraid to cut up your acrylic stamps. You can always position them back together on the acrylic block when you want to use them together. It makes your stamp sets more versatile and you can get creative with them. :)


Stamps: Hey Chica MFT (available on Sept 3rd at 8:30 mountain time)

Ink: Memento Black

Paper: black, grey, pink, PTI white

Accessories: Heidi Swapp ghost shape stars, button, silver brad, Janome sewing machine, Tonic paper distresser, ribbon
